C.R.S. Section 39-3-118.5
Business personal property

  • exemption
  • exemption authority for local governments

(1)

For property tax years commencing on and after January 1, 1996, business personal property shall be exempt from the levy and collection of property tax until such business personal property is first used in the business after acquisition.

(2)

For the property tax year commencing on January 1, 2021, any county, municipality, or special district may exempt from its levy and collection of property tax up to one hundred percent of any business personal property.
